小编use*_*448的帖子

如何比较"月日期hh:mm:ss"格式的两个时间戳来检查+ ve或-ve值

我检查了stackoverflow网站的答案,我没有得到,所以我在这里发布.

我的问题是:

如何比较格式的两个时间戳"Month Date hh:mm:ss"

我用C和C++编写程序,时间是可显示的字符串格式.

示例:

time1 = "Mar 21 11:51:20"
time2 = "Mar 21 10:20:05"
Run Code Online (Sandbox Code Playgroud)

我想比较time1和tme2并找出是否time2之后 time1,我需要输出为truefalse,如下所示:

 if time2 > time1 then 
       i need output as 1 
 or 
       0 or -1 anything
Run Code Online (Sandbox Code Playgroud)

我用过difftime(time2,time1),但它返回和diff之间的增量时间. 我想检查更大或没有. time1time2

如有任何帮助,请提前致谢

c c++ comparison time

3
推荐指数
1
解决办法
2万
查看次数

标签 统计

c ×1

c++ ×1

comparison ×1

time ×1